PHILADELPHIA STYLE DERRINGER BY FIELD & LANGSTROTH OF PHILADELPHIA. Cal. 45. NSN. Fine early copy of orig Philadelphia Deringer having a 4-1/16″ ovoid shaped bbl marked “PHILADELPHIA” on top flat & has Birmingham proofs on underside. It has back action lock with maker’s name & German silver furniture consisting of a shield shaped thumb plate, wedge escutcheons, nose cap, wedge under bolster, trigger guard, sideplate & a teardrop shaped inlay in butt. Lockplate, hammer, breech plug, tang & trigger guard are nicely engraved with foliate arabesque patterns. Mounted in a 1-pc walnut stock with semi-bird head rounded butt with flat diamond checkering. CONDITION: Very good to fine. Iron is a mottled gray/brown patina with bbl having been cleaned. Wood is sound & retains about 95% orig varnish with a few light nicks & scratches. Hammer does not have half cock, otherwise mechanics are fine. Strong bore with light pitting, dark in the grooves. 4-57860 JR280 (1,500-2,000)
